CSS And Tables: The Popularity And The Trends
The History of elektroac.com tables
Before kitchen tables came along, the net was a pretty dull place. Using dining tables for layout opened up fresh vistas of possibilities of creatively? designing? a page. It could well be argued that table based structure was responsible for the popularity of the web as well as the field of web design.
Worse nonetheless, over the last couple of years, table founded layout has come under serious criticism and was widely demonized. World wide web purists claim that tables were never intended for layout hence one ought not to use them for such. A rapidly intensifying hype appears to be in the air in.
Fact behind the hype
Despite the fact that innovators have been talking about web criteria for a long time, a large number of web sites are still developed employing tables and non benchmarks compliant code. History shows many instances of technologies that started out life with 1 purpose, just to end up locating more sensible applications since something else. And it sounds incredibly apt in case there is tables. The net itself was never can be a route for edutainment, marketing and data but for posting research data.
Applying tables is known as a pragmatic way, if not preferred
The W3c Web Accessibility Guidelines recognize that designers is going to continue to use stand for layout – so include info on how they can always be implemented inside the most available way. Designers are not going to right away stop employing tables meant for layout; mainly owning for the reason that it is the default behavior on most WYSWYG (what you see is exactly what you get) Web design deals and; CSS for structure is so challenging to implement successfully.
In addition, Professionals even now argue the utilization of tables designed for the layout of pages online, despite the fact that this goes against current expectations. They argue it as being a pragmatic methodology? if certainly not their desired options.
Let’s blow up the misguided beliefs: CSS compared to Tables
Most web designers don’t simply feel the need to change over
The majority of internet sites are still designed using information and non standards up to date code. For this reason, user specialists will be forced to handle desk based designs for many years to come. This effectively does away with one of the biggest providing points with regards to web requirements. That of frontward compatibility. Essential, most web-site designers really don’t look there is an overwhelming need to start off developing sites using CSS based layouts and standards compliant code.
CSS development has a much higher obstacle to accessibility than desk based design
Whilst comparing desk based design and style to CSS based design, the format of CSS, for sure, actually is pretty easy. Nobody in their correct mind would definitely argue that you require too be a rocket science tecnistions to learn CSS. Nevertheless, a number of the concepts can be quite tricky to assimilate.
Continuing inside the same character it is true that there are numerous bugs, even the? experts? find themselves spending an inordinate timeframe bug solving. For a beginner this must be extremely annoying. Not knowing in the event the problem is into your disbelief of CSS or some hidden browser pest.
Potentially this why many people observe web criteria as? Off white Tower? and why many web expectations advocates appear having a sense of brilliance and a zealous frame of mind towards web design.
Some points are just easy-to-do with information
People often are writing pretty complicated CSS to do a thing that would be unimportant using kitchen tables. Take form styling meant for an instance. You can actually lay out actually very complicated forms applying tables in just a few minutes. You may achieve similar results by suspended elements with CSS, nevertheless it’s a lot more involved. Should you be a CSS guru it could all part of the enjoyment. However when you’re a regular fatal, it can be amazingly frustrating.
Another this kind of thing is normally page footers. It’s very easy to do employing tables. Whilst doing this applying CSS by themselves, it would rarely be virtually any wonder as to why web developers convert their once again on CSS when possibly simple things are rendered so
When you have the knowledge and patience, you can do most things applying CSS that you just used to do using tables. Sure it may take you longer, nevertheless you’ll get there in the end (or die trying).
CSS rewards. But would it provide you the best thing?
It can true that switching a huge site to a CSS centered layout can help you a huge amount of bandwidth. However , for almost all sites, this saving will be insignificant or mostly irrevelent.
People want quickly loading webpages and many supporters have advised that CSS helps attempt. For most sites, the? design? is distributed evenly throughout the whole internet site. However with CSS based sites, the? style? is usually held in one or more exterior files. These files can be fairly challenging, and even for a simple web page, can get big, or even fast.
Google search friendliness: CSS vs Kitchen tables
It’s true that the search engines like google like semantic pages. Additionally it is a extensively held notion that search engines like thin code. Creating a site employing CSS and web criteria can defiantly encourage the introduction of search engine friendly sites. On the other hand it’s not magic bullet, neither a remedio either.
There are many stand based sites that credit score very extremely in the search engines. Really equally practical to build a CSS depending site that gets a terrible search engine ranking. The most important thing just for high standing is articles and backlinks, not whether a site uses tables or CSS designed for layout.
Issues associated with accessibility
There is quite increasing number of people who try to sell web standards and especially CSS based design by playing on client’s accessibility dreads.
There isn’t anything innately inaccessible about table based design. Although it’s true that your site needs to be circulated to a accepted set of grammars to get an LUKE WEIL accessibility ranking, tableless style is only a recommendation, not really requirement for a lot more stringent AAA rating.
The final expression
Final Table centered design will be around for some time. However , it’s not good enough simply to say that it truly is wrong to use them. In certain circumstances using tables pertaining to layout can make much more sense than CSS.
World wide web standards and CSS structured design will be defiantly the way forward. However in the rush to advocate these? new? tactics, people be hyperbolic plus the reality tumbles short of outlook.
A smart approach to get what you pursue to seek is a need in the hour no matter what is in vogue, or taken out of proportions.